/* vi: set sw=4 ts=4: */ /* mkswap.c - format swap device (Linux v1 only) * * Copyright 2006 Rob Landley * * Licensed under GPL version 2, see file LICENSE in this tarball for details. */ #include "libbb.h" #if ENABLE_SELINUX static void mkswap_selinux_setcontext(int fd, const char *path) { struct stat stbuf; if (!is_selinux_enabled()) return; if (fstat(fd, &stbuf) < 0) bb_perror_msg_and_die("fstat failed"); if (S_ISREG(stbuf.st_mode)) { security_context_t newcon; security_context_t oldcon = NULL; context_t context; if (fgetfilecon(fd, &oldcon) < 0) { if (errno != ENODATA) goto error; if (matchpathcon(path, stbuf.st_mode, &oldcon) < 0) goto error; } context = context_new(oldcon); if (!context || context_type_set(context, "swapfile_t")) goto error; newcon = context_str(context); if (!newcon) goto error; /* fsetfilecon_raw is hidden */ if (strcmp(oldcon, newcon) != 0 && fsetfilecon(fd, newcon) < 0) goto error; if (ENABLE_FEATURE_CLEAN_UP) { context_free(context); freecon(oldcon); } } return; error: bb_perror_msg_and_die("SELinux relabeling failed"); } #else # define mkswap_selinux_setcontext(fd, path) ((void)0) #endif #if ENABLE_FEATURE_MKSWAP_UUID static void mkswap_generate_uuid(uint8_t *buf) { /* http://www.ietf.org/rfc/rfc4122.txt * 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 0 1 *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+ * | time_low | *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+ * | time_mid | time_hi_and_version | *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+ * |clk_seq_and_variant | node (0-1) | *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+ * | node (2-5) | * +-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+-+ * IOW, uuid has this layout: * uint32_t time_low (big endian) * uint16_t time_mid (big endian) * uint16_t time_hi_and_version (big endian) * version is a 4-bit field: * 1 Time-based * 2 DCE Security, with embedded POSIX UIDs * 3 Name-based (MD5) * 4 Randomly generated * 5 Name-based (SHA-1) * uint16_t clk_seq_and_variant (big endian) * variant is a 3-bit field: * 0xx Reserved, NCS backward compatibility * 10x The variant specified in rfc4122 * 110 Reserved, Microsoft backward compatibility * 111 Reserved for future definition * uint8_t node[6] * * For version 4, these bits are set/cleared: * time_hi_and_version & 0x0fff | 0x4000 * clk_seq_and_variant & 0x3fff | 0x8000 */ pid_t pid; int i; char uuid_string[32]; i = open("/dev/urandom", O_RDONLY); if (i >= 0) { read(i, buf, 16); close(i); } /* Paranoia. /dev/urandom may be missing. * rand() is guaranteed to generate at least [0, 2^15) range, * but lowest bits in some libc are not so "random". */ srand(monotonic_us()); pid = getpid(); while (1) { for (i = 0; i < 16; i++) buf[i] ^= rand() >> 5; if (pid == 0) break; srand(pid); pid = 0; } /* version = 4 */ buf[4 + 2 ] = (buf[4 + 2 ] & 0x0f) | 0x40; /* variant = 10x */ buf[4 + 2 + 2] = (buf[4 + 2 + 2] & 0x3f) | 0x80; bin2hex(uuid_string, (void*) buf, 16); /* f.e. UUID=dfd9c173-be52-4d27-99a5-c34c6c2ff55f */ printf("UUID=%.8s" "-%.4s-%.4s-%.4s-%.12s\n", uuid_string, uuid_string+8, uuid_string+8+4, uuid_string+8+4+4, uuid_string+8+4+4+4 ); } #else # define mkswap_generate_uuid(buf) ((void)0) #endif #if 0 /* from Linux 2.6.23 */ /* * Magic header for a swap area. The first part of the union is * what the swap magic looks like for the old (limited to 128MB) * swap area format, the second part of the union adds - in the * old reserved area - some extra information. Note that the first * kilobyte is reserved for boot loader or disk label stuff... */ union swap_header { struct { char reserved[PAGE_SIZE - 10]; char magic[10]; /* SWAP-SPACE or SWAPSPACE2 */ } magic; struct { char bootbits[1024]; /* Space for disklabel etc. */ __u32 version; /* second kbyte, word 0 */ __u32 last_page; /* 1 */ __u32 nr_badpages; /* 2 */ unsigned char sws_uuid[16]; /* 3,4,5,6 */ unsigned char sws_volume[16]; /* 7,8,9,10 */ __u32 padding[117]; /* 11..127 */ __u32 badpages[1]; /* 128, total 129 32-bit words */ } info; }; #endif #define NWORDS 129 #define hdr ((uint32_t*)(&bb_common_bufsiz1)) struct BUG_bufsiz1_is_too_small { char BUG_bufsiz1_is_too_small[COMMON_BUFSIZE < (NWORDS * 4) ? -1 : 1]; }; /* Stored without terminating NUL */ static const char SWAPSPACE2[sizeof("SWAPSPACE2")-1] ALIGN1 = "SWAPSPACE2"; int mkswap_main(int argc, char **argv) MAIN_EXTERNALLY_VISIBLE; int mkswap_main(int argc, char **argv) { int fd, pagesize; off_t len; // No options supported. if (argc != 2) bb_show_usage(); // Figure out how big the device is and announce our intentions. fd = xopen(argv[1], O_RDWR); /* fdlength was reported to be unreliable - use seek */ len = xlseek(fd, 0, SEEK_END); #if ENABLE_SELINUX xlseek(fd, 0, SEEK_SET); #endif pagesize = getpagesize(); printf("Setting up swapspace version 1, size = %"OFF_FMT"u bytes\n", len - pagesize); mkswap_selinux_setcontext(fd, argv[1]); // Make a header. hdr is zero-filled so far... hdr[0] = 1; hdr[1] = (len / pagesize) - 1; mkswap_generate_uuid((void*) &hdr[3]); // Write the header. Sync to disk because some kernel versions check // signature on disk (not in cache) during swapon. xlseek(fd, 1024, SEEK_SET); xwrite(fd, hdr, NWORDS * 4); xlseek(fd, pagesize - 10, SEEK_SET); xwrite(fd, SWAPSPACE2, 10); fsync(fd); if (ENABLE_FEATURE_CLEAN_UP) close(fd); return 0; }
